You will be treated to magnificent views all around of the Shropshire Hills, the Camlad river valley and far-reaching rolling countryside of the Welsh Marches.
Starting by passing through the picturesque and quirky settlement of Bishop's Castle, we ascend through the pastures above it taking in the stunning views of Corndon and Roundton Hills and beneath them the serene Camlad Valley. The route winds through classic Marches settings reaching the edge of the Kerry Ridgeway and the village of Bishop's Moat. We then circle back skirting woodlands and passing through more undulating landscapes ending by following part of the Shropshire Way to return to the town.
The walk does afford some inclines but they are largely of a gentle nature. With the exception of the section through the town of Bishop's Castle it almost entirely avoids the road network.
